Herring fought Brock Lesnar at UFC 87 after Mark Coleman was forced to withdraw due to a knee injury. The fight went the full 3 rounds and Lesnar was declared winner by unanimous decision. Herring was knocked down early in the first round with a straight right. According to Heath Herring's official Facebook profile in a note titled "6 Months To Rest", Herring is said to have suffered a broken orbital bone from the first punch of the fight. Herring was scheduled to fight Cain Velasquez at UFC 99, but was forced to withdraw due to an undisclosed illness.
Herring stated in November 2010 that he wants to fight as soon as possible. He was still under contract with the UFC and was expected to make his return.
In September 2011, responding to a question asked via Twitter, UFC President Dana White commented that Herring "...retired after the Lesnar fight".
Herring has taken up the hobby of playing poker since his retirement from MMA
